# vlKIX — Locking for Governance

## What is vlKIX?

vlKIX (Vote-Locked KIX) is the governance layer of the $KIX token. When you lock your $KIX for a defined period of time, you receive vlKIX in return.

vlKIX represents two things simultaneously: voting power and commitment. By locking your tokens, you are signalling that you are a long-term participant in KiX — not looking for a quick exit. In return, the platform gives you real influence over its future.

## What Do You Get for Locking?

### Governance Voting Power

vlKIX is your vote in the KiX DAO. Every governance proposal — from minor adjustments to major structural decisions — is decided by vlKIX holders. The more $KIX you lock, and the longer you lock it, the more voting power you receive.

## How to Lock

1. Go to your profile → Convert $KIX to vlKIX
2. Enter the amount of $KIX you wish to lock
3. Choose your lock duration (minimum: 30 days)
4. Confirm the transaction

Multiple lock positions are supported — you can have several locks active simultaneously with different amounts and durations.

## Key Rules of vlKIX

* **Non-transferable.** vlKIX cannot be sold, transferred, or traded. It exists only as voting power for as long as your lock is active. This prevents governance power from being commodified or bought and sold as separate assets.
* **Full return on expiry.** When your lock period ends, your $KIX is returned to you in full. Not a portion — all of it. Your vlKIX is then burned (destroyed), as it no longer represents any locked position.
* **Lock rolling.** Before your lock expires, you can roll (extend) it for a further period. This maintains your voting position without a gap in governance participation.
